Background On 4th September 2025, the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) notified the Companies (Compromises, Arrangements and Amalgamations) Amendment Rules, 2025. These rules amend Rule 25 of the Companies (CAA) Rules, 2016, which deals with fast-track mergers and arrangements under Section 233 of the Companies Act, 2013.
